Package Dimensions
333-2SUBC/H3/C470/S400-AX
Notes:
˙Other dimensions are in millimeters, tolerance is 0.25mm except being specified.
˙Protruded resin under flange is 1.5mm Max LED.
˙Bare copper alloy is exposed at tie-bar portion after cutting.

Packing Quantity Specification
1.500PCS/1Bag,5Bags/1Box
2.10Boxes/1Carton
Label Form Specification
333-2SUBC/H3/C470/S400-AX
CPN: Customer’s Production Number
EVERLIGHT
CPN:
P/N:
333-2SUBC/H3/C470/S400-AX
QTY:
LOT NO:
CAT:
HUE:
REF:
P/N : Production Number
333-2SUBC/H3/C470/S400-AX:Production name
QTY: Packing Quantity
CAT: Ranks of Luminous and Forward Voltage
HUE: Ranks of Dominant Wavelength
REF: Reference
LOT No: Lot Number
MADE IN TAIWAN: Production Place
